Artificial intelligence (AI) has become the driving force behind the technology industry’s latest innovations. With smartphones and laptops powered by AI, intelligent gaming and cloud computing, businesses are spending billions of dollars to keep up with the times. Nevertheless, with the increased capabilities of AI, consumers are starting to observe yet another tendency: the increasing prices of the common technologies products.

In the last year, numerous technology firms have cited investments in AI as one of the factors that have led to the rising cost of smartphones, laptops, graphics cards, and gaming consoles. Although inflation, supply chain issues, and semiconductor shortages still contribute, AI has already added some new expenses, redefining the economics of the tech industry.

Then why are technology companies accusing AI of the colossal increase in the prices of devices and consoles? The solution is in the rising need of powerful hardware, costly AI chips and the massive infrastructure needed to provide next-generation AI capabilities.

The Rising Use of AI-based Hardware.

AI no longer exists in clouds or laboratories. Nowadays, AI is integrated into smartphones, laptops, tablets, game consoles, and even appliances.

Consumers are now looking at:

  • AI-powered photo editing
  • Real-time language translation
  • Intelligent voice assistants
  • Personalized recommendations
  • Advanced gaming enhancements
  • On-device AI processing

In order to facilitate these capabilities, manufacturers will be required to install faster processors, special AI accelerators, and bigger memory configurations. These upgrades augment the expenses of production which tends to be transferred into the retail prices.

Artificial Intelligence Chips are pricier than conventional Processors.

The price of AI chips can be considered as one of the largest factors contributing to the increased price of devices.

Compared to traditional processors, AI chips are capable of performing trillions of computations per second and use very little power. The creation of such processors takes years of research and billions of dollars to invest.

Large tech firms, such as Google, Microsoft, Apple, NVIDIA, AMD and Qualcomm are incurring vast costs on AI-oriented silicon to enhance performance and compete in the fast-changing AI market.

The higher the demand of these sophisticated chips, the higher the manufacturing costs will be, which will influence the consumer electronics prices.

The AI Infrastructure Boom

The costs of executing current AI models are so high that they need to use large data centers with thousands of high-performance GPUs and dedicated networking equipment.

It is very costly to construct these facilities. Companies need to invest in:

  • AI servers
  • Graphics processing units (GPUs)
  • Cooling systems
  • Electricity
  • Data storage
  • High-speed networking

These infrastructure expenses are not limited to cloud services, but they have an impact on the pricing of hardware vendors, software vendors, and device vendors.

The Cost is being added to by Supply Chain Pressure.

AI is leading to unprecedented demand in the semiconductor industry.

Chip makers are focusing on high-value AI processors to enterprise clients. This has decreased the production of conventional consumer chips in certain regions thus supply constraints.

In a situation where supply is not coping with demand, the natural outcome is a rise in prices in the market.

Gaming Consoles are getting costly.

AI investment is also taking its toll on gaming consoles.

Modern consoles are progressively dependent on AI technologies to:

  • Graphics upscaling
  • Smarter game characters (NPCs)
  • Faster loading times
  • Performance optimization
  • Ray tracing improvements

Though these features enhance the gaming experience, they consume more powerful hardware which raise the cost of production.

AI-powered smartphones are loaded with features.

The recent smartphones have AI-enhanced features like:

  • Intelligent cameras
  • Live translation
  • AI writing assistants
  • Image generation
  • Voice recognition
  • Battery optimization

The inclusion of special AI devices and enhanced software development can be a costly addition to the manufacturing costs.

Instead of covering these expenses, most manufacturers transfer some of the expense to consumers.

Consumers demand More–But Innovation is Costly.

The current consumers require each new product to be quicker, smarter, and more competent than the last.

To deliver those expectations would take:

  • Better processors
  • Larger memory
  • Advanced cooling
  • AI software
  • Security improvements
  • Continuous software updates

All these enhancements contribute to the general price of development and production.

Is AI the sole cause of increasing prices?

Not entirely.

Although AI is also a significant factor, there are a number of other issues that lead to increased prices of devices:

  • Global inflation
  • Higher labor costs
  • Rising energy prices
  • Currency fluctuations
  • Supply chain disruptions
  • Heightened spending on research and development.

AI has accelerated these expenses and not made them completely on its own.

Will the Prices of the Devices keep on increasing?

The industry analysts think that prices can be maintained at a high rate in the short run as firms keep on investing in AI infrastructure and hardware.

But, in the long run, the cost could be decreased by the development of better chips, higher competition, and higher volumes of production.

Traditionally, new technologies are cheaper as the manufacturing process becomes more established.

The implications on Consumers.

The consumers are not only paying more upfront prices; they are also getting devices that have a much better advanced capability.

Artificial intelligence-based devices can be utilized to be more productive, more creative, and provide smarter user experiences. These additional features can be worth the premium price to many buyers.

Nevertheless, customers need to pay attention to the specifications and decide whether the new AI features are valuable enough to meet their requirements.

Final Thoughts

The technology industry is changing faster than ever before due to artificial intelligence but, as with all innovation, there is a cost. The imperative to add AI to smartphones, laptops, game consoles, and other consumer devices has raised the amount of money spent on chips, data centers, software development and infrastructure.

Although AI is not the only factor leading to an increase in the price of the devices, it has become a major factor. With technology firms competing to provide smarter products, we can probably expect to see premium pricing persist, at least until the process of manufacturing and AI technology is more cost effective.

In the case of business, the problem will be to strike a balance between innovation and affordability. To buyers, knowing the reasons why such price increases are happening would enable them to make better buying choices in an ever more AI-based world.
